Relationship between C3123A Polymorphism of AngiogenesisII Type 2 Receptor Gene and Essential Hypertension of Hans in Ningxia

Abstract
Objective To investigate the association between the polymorphism of angiogenesisⅡ type 2 receptor(AT2R) gene C3123A and essential hypertension(EH) of Hans in Ningxia.Methods The study was performed in 137 patients with essential hypertension and 149 healthy controls.Blood samples of these groups were collected and DNA was extracted.AT2R gene polymorphism was detected by polymerase chain reaction-restriction fragment length polymorphism(PCR-RFLP).Results In male and female subgroup:The frequencise of each genotypes and allelics showed no significant difference between EH group and NT group(P0.05).Binary stepwise logistic regression analysis showed that body mass index(BMI),creatinine(Cr) and glueose(GLU) were independent risk factors for essential hyper-tension in famale subgroup,body mass index(BMI) also was risk factor for EH in male's.Conclusion No significant association was found between the C3123A polymorphism of AT2R gene and essential hypertension in Hans of Ningxia.
